High-Grade Resources and Processes: Why They Matter in Concrete Work

High standards in concrete work is critical, as it directly controls the durability and longevity of any construction project. The selection of high-grade materials plays a vital role; inferior concrete can lead to cracking, erosion, and structural failure over time. Using quality aggregates, cement, and additives guarantees that the final product can withstand environmental stresses and heavy loads.

Moreover, leveraging advanced techniques throughout the mixing, pouring, and curing phases considerably strengthens the integrity of the composite. Proper mixing ratios and curing methods facilitate reaching ideal robustness and reduce vulnerabilities. Experienced contractors grasp these particulars and implement best practices to secure superior performance.

Ultimately, investing in high-quality materials and methods not only enhances the structural performance but also reduces long-term maintenance costs. This basis of dependability is essential for both commercial and residential projects, assuring that they stand the test of time. Quality in concrete work is an investment that pays dividends.

What Are the Typical Indicators of Poor Concrete Work?

Observable marks of inferior concrete work include apparent breaks, rough areas, improper drainage, pigmentation changes, flaking, and surface dusting. These issues frequently suggest insufficient curing time, faulty mixture, or insufficient preparation, damaging the structural soundness and longevity.

How Do Weather Conditions Affect Concrete Hardening?

Weather conditions greatly impact concrete development. High temperatures can quicken drying, leading to cracking, while cold can hinder the process, risking incomplete hydration. Ideal curing requires moderate temperatures and consistent moisture to warrant durability and strength.
